Nighttime driving on highways is one of the most demanding conditions drivers face, not only because of reduced visibility but also due to glare caused by oncoming vehicle headlights. This glare, often underestimated, is a major contributing factor to nighttime accidents, especially on high-speed roads with opposing traffic. In these moments, even a brief loss of visual clarity can lead to delayed reactions, lane deviation, or loss of control.
The Hidden Risk of Night Driving on Highways
Headlight glare occurs when intense beams from vehicles traveling in the opposite direction directly enter a driver’s field of vision. The human eye needs time to adapt after sudden exposure to bright light, and during this short recovery period, the driver’s ability to judge distance, road alignment, and surrounding vehicles is significantly reduced. On highways, where decisions are made in fractions of a second, this temporary visual impairment can have severe consequences.

Modern highway safety no longer relies solely on driver skill. It depends on intelligent infrastructure that reduces external risks and supports human limitations. Anti glare screens are designed specifically to provide visual separation between opposing traffic flows, preventing direct headlight beams from reaching drivers. By blocking the source of glare without obstructing the roadway itself, these systems create a safer visual environment for nighttime driving.
The effectiveness of anti glare screens lies in their simple yet highly efficient principle. Installed along the median, they are engineered with specific heights, angles, and spacing that block direct light while maintaining open airflow and visual continuity of the road. This balance ensures that drivers remain visually protected without feeling confined or distracted by the barrier itself.

One of the most important benefits of glare screens is their impact on driver comfort and concentration. Continuous exposure to glare causes eye strain and fatigue, reducing alertness over long distances. By eliminating sudden flashes of light, glare screens allow drivers to maintain consistent focus, smoother steering control, and quicker reaction times. Over time, this leads to a measurable reduction in nighttime accidents and near-miss incidents.
Glare screens are particularly critical on highways in open and desert environments, where surrounding ambient lighting is minimal. In such conditions, oncoming headlights become the dominant light source, making glare more intense and more dangerous. Glare screens act as a permanent visual shield, ensuring stable visibility regardless of traffic density or vehicle type.

From an engineering perspective, glare screens are manufactured from durable materials designed to withstand harsh environmental conditions such as high temperatures, strong winds, and airborne dust. Their structural stability ensures long-term performance with minimal maintenance requirements. This durability is essential for highways, where frequent repairs can disrupt traffic flow and increase operational costs.

Beyond accident reduction, glare screens contribute to overall traffic discipline and road organization. Clear visual separation between traffic directions helps drivers maintain lane alignment and reduces subconscious drift toward oncoming lanes. This subtle guidance improves traffic flow and enhances driver confidence, particularly on long-distance routes.
